How to add my local music that is not on spotify to my library 'Your music' so i can have all my favorite music in one place and be able to fast remove or add them in one touch? (Before it was star on playback and it was great, now it's your music)

Unfortunately you can't currently put any local files that haven't been linked to the corresponding track in the Spotify catalogue to Your Music, it can only store tracks that have Spotify catalogue identifiers.

And to answer your other question, I don't think there is an easy way to do that either.
